Find the range for the following set of data: 75, 55, 68, 74, 89, 100, 95, 71, 58, 111, 53, 97, 117, 103, 82, 80 a. 63 c. 81 b.

64 d. 83
Mathematics
1 answer:
Maksim231197 [3]3 years ago
5 0

Answer:

(C) 64

Step-by-step explanation:

Largest number: 117   Smallest number: 53

117 - 53 = 64

Given the system of equations

\begin{aligned} &y=2x +1 \\\\ &x-y=-3 \end{aligned}

We want to determine if (2,5) is a solution of the system.

We can do this by substitution of the given point into the equations and see if it holds.

Given (x,y)=(2,5), x=2, y=5

<u>In the first equation</u>

y=2x+1

5=2(2)+1

5=5

Therefore, <u>the point (2,5) satisfies the first equation.</u>

<u>In the second equation</u>

x-y=2-5=-3

Since our result (-3) is equal to the Right Hand Side, <u>the point also satisfies the second equation.</u>

<u />

Therefore, (2,5) is a solution of the system.
